Incorrect debug logs via unsynchronized date formatting
Published Nov 22, 2024 · Updated Nov 22, 2024
Race condition in IBM Engineering Systems Design Rhapsody - Model Manager 7.0.2 and 7.0.3 allows attackers to corrupt debug logs. IDMappingsService.verbose shares SimpleDateFormat.format() across concurrent requests without synchronization, producing incorrect dates or throwing an exception. The condition is reachable only when this DEBUG logger is enabled, which is not the default; normal RMM operation is unaffected.
